Why choose a Home Equity Loan?

A Home Equity Loan converts a portion of your home’s equity into cash you can use today. Unlike a home equity line of credit, which works like a revolving line of credit, a home equity loan provides a single disbursal and predictable monthly payments over a set repayment term. This makes it an attractive option for one-time expenses where budgeting certainty matters.

  • Predictable monthly payments: Fixed interest rate for the life of the loan helps you plan your budget without surprises.
  • Single lump-sum payout: Receive the funds you need at once to tackle a defined project or financial priority.
  • Potential tax advantages: Interest may be tax-deductible when the funds are used for qualifying home improvements — consult a tax advisor for your specific situation.

Repayment and responsibilities

With a Home Equity Loan, repayment typically begins shortly after loan disbursement. Because the loan is secured by your home, timely payments are essential to protect your ownership interest. Before taking a loan, carefully consider your monthly budget and long-term plans. Missing payments can have serious consequences, including potential foreclosure.

How a home equity loan compares to other options

Understanding how a Home Equity Loan compares with other financing choices can help you select the right path:

  • Home Equity Line of Credit (HELOC): HELOCs offer flexibility and borrowing on demand, but typically carry variable rates and less payment predictability than a fixed-rate home equity loan.
  • Cash-out refinance: Replaces your existing mortgage with a new one and can provide a larger lump sum, but may reset the loan term and change your monthly mortgage payment structure.
  • Unsecured personal loans: Do not use your home as collateral, but often come with higher rates and lower borrowing limits compared to home-secured options.

What to consider before applying

Before applying, review these factors to make an informed decision:

  • How long you plan to stay in your home — securing a loan against a property you will sell soon may not always be the best choice.
  • Your comfort with using home equity as collateral and the implications of late payments.
  • The total cost of borrowing, including any fees and the cumulative interest over the life of the loan.
  • Alternative financing options and whether a lump sum aligns with your objective.
